全面指南:轻松掌握软件备份的正确步骤与方法
怎样进行软件备份

首页 2025-03-21 15:03:42



怎样进行软件备份:确保数据安全与业务连续性的关键步骤 在数字化时代,软件已成为企业运营和个人生活不可或缺的一部分

    无论是企业级的复杂应用系统,还是个人用户日常使用的办公软件、游戏程序,它们都承载着重要的数据和功能

    然而,数据丢失、系统崩溃、恶意软件攻击等风险时刻威胁着这些软件及其数据的安全

    因此,定期进行软件备份不仅是数据保护的必要措施,也是确保业务连续性和个人数据安全的关键步骤

    本文将详细阐述如何进行高效、全面的软件备份,帮助您构建坚不可摧的数据防护网

     一、理解软件备份的重要性 1. 数据安全的首要防线 软件备份最直接的作用是防止数据丢失

    无论是由于硬件故障、自然灾害还是人为错误导致的数据损毁,备份都能提供恢复数据的可能,减少或避免经济损失和业务中断

     2. 业务连续性的保障 对于企业而言,关键业务软件的不可用可能意味着收入的损失、客户信任的丧失

    定期备份确保在遭遇突发事件时能够迅速恢复服务,维持业务连续性

     3. 法规遵从与审计需求 许多行业受到严格的法规监管,要求保留特定时期内的数据记录

    软件备份不仅满足这一需求,也为可能的审计或法律诉讼提供必要证据

     二、备份前的准备工作 1. 评估备份需求 - 识别关键软件:区分哪些软件和数据是业务或个人生活中不可或缺的

     - 确定备份频率:根据数据变化速度和重要性设定合理的备份周期,如每日、每周或每月

     - 选择备份类型:全量备份(备份所有数据)、增量备份(仅备份自上次备份以来改变的数据)或差异备份(备份自上次全量备份以来所有改变的数据),根据实际情况灵活选择

     2. 选择备份介质与工具 - 本地存储:如外部硬盘、NAS(网络附加存储)适合快速访问和恢复

     - 云存储:提供异地备份的便利性,减少本地灾难风险,但需考虑网络带宽和成本

     - 专用备份软件:如Acronis、Veeam等,提供自动化、加密、压缩等功能,提高备份效率和安全性

     - 操作系统内置工具:如Windows的备份和还原、macOS的时间机器,适用于基本备份需求

     3. 制定备份策略 明确备份的时间窗口、保留策略(如保留最近30天的每日备份和每月一份全量备份)、以及灾难恢复计划

     三、执行软件备份的具体步骤 1. 安装并配置备份软件 - 根据选择的备份软件,按照官方指南进行安装和配置

     - 设置备份源(需要备份的软件目录或分区)和目标位置(本地或云端存储)

     - 配置备份计划,包括开始时间、重复周期和备份类型

     2. 执行初次全量备份 - 首次备份建议执行全量备份,确保所有重要数据都被收录

     - 注意检查备份进度和日志,确保无错误发生

     3. 定期执行增量/差异备份 - 根据设定的备份策略,定期执行增量或差异备份,以减少备份时间和存储空间占用

     - 定期验证备份数据的完整性和可恢复性,这是常常被忽视但至关重要的环节

     4. 考虑加密与压缩 - 对备份数据进行加密,特别是当使用云存储时,以防止数据在传输和存储过程中被窃取

     - 使用压缩技术减少备份文件大小,节省存储空间,加快备份速度

     四、备份后的管理与维护 1. 监控备份状态 - 利用备份软件的监控功能,实时跟踪备份作业的状态、进度和成功/失败通知

     - 定期查看备份日志,分析并解决潜在问题

     2. 定期测试恢复流程 - 至少每年进行一次全面的灾难恢复演练,验证备份数据的可用性和恢复流程的有效性

     - 记录恢复过程中的问题和改进措施,不断优化备份和恢复策略

     3. 更新备份策略 - 随着业务增长、软件更新或法规变化,定期评估并调整备份策略

     - 确保备份工具与操作系统、应用程序保持兼容

     4. 数据生命周期管理 - 实施数据保留政策,定期清理过期或不再需要的备份,避免不必要的存储开销

     五、应对特殊情况的策略 1. 异地备份 - 在地理上分离的位置保存备份副本,以抵御区域性灾难,如云存储服务提供的异地复制功能

     2. 版本控制 - 对于软件本身,尤其是自定义开发的应用,实施版本控制,确保可以随时回滚到稳定版本

     3. 快速恢复机制 - 对于关键业务软件,考虑建立快照或即时恢复机制,缩短恢复时间目标(RTO)和恢复点目标(RPO)

     六、结语 软件备份不仅是技术操作,更是数据管理战略的一部分

    通过周密的规划、正确的工具选择、严格的执行流程和持续的监控维护,可以有效抵御数据丢失的风险,保障业务的连续性和个人数据的安全

    在这个数据为王的时代,任何忽视备份重要性的行为都是对未来不负责任的表现

    让我们从今天开始,重视并实践软件备份,为数字资产筑起一道坚实的防线

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道